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Welham Green to Heworth start from as little as £26.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Welham Green to Heworth start from £87.90 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Welham Green to Heworth are available for £188.70 one way

Station Facilities and Accessibility

For those looking to catch a train from Welham Green, you'll be pleased to know that the station is equipped with modern ticketing facilities. Although the ticket office operates limited hours from Monday to Friday, 07:15 to 10:15, the presence of accessible ticket machines ensures you can purchase tickets or collect online orders with ease. These machines also acc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, making accessible travel a priority.

If you're someone who needs a bit of help navigating the station, don't worry. There's staff assistance available during the same hours as the ticket office, and customer help points on the platforms offer additional support throughout the day. While the station itself boasts partial step-free access, a few facilities like induction loops and help points ensure assistance is never far away. You can even contact station staff at any time via emergency and assisted travel buttons for immediate aid.

What Else Can You Find Here?

Other than a small bicycle storage area located next to the ticket office, with space for ten cycles under CCTV surveillance, the station does not offer much in terms of retail or refreshment facilities. Unfortunately, there's no ATM, Wi-Fi, or shopping opportunities on site, but hey, sometimes the simplicity of a station is its own charm. Station Facilities and Accessibility

Despite its unassuming nature, Heworth Station provides some basic amenities. There is no manned ticket office, but passengers can easily buy and collect pre-purchased tickets using the available ticket machines, which are fully accessible. The station is categorized as a Category B Station, meaning that while it is unstaffed, it has ramped access to platforms, ensuring wheelchair users and those with mobility impairments can navigate without issues. However, do note that facilities like toilets, waiting rooms, refreshment services, and bicycle storage are lacking, perhaps making it more of a transit point than a hangout location.

Though CCTV is not present, there are customer help points scattered throughout the station to ensure assistance is just a call away, offering a sense of security and support to travelers. For those seeking additional help, the conductor on the arriving train is available to assist with boarding and disembarking needs.
